by margaret thatcher
garcia's a pretty handy fighter, he's not a can. i dont think tank is naturally big at 135 so it didnt matter much to me that garcia was moving up. it was a decent win but i do think tank's becoming increasingly complacent though, kinda just coasting until he lands a big shot and his power takes over. he's been dropping a lot more rounds lately and becoming a bit like a small wilder , you could easily have scored that an even fight going into the 9th

hopefully a top light weight next for him. and i dont mean cruz, there's no need to have a rematch of that when there are a number of interesting opponents out there he hasnt fought already.
